The Original "Fighting" Frequency: CB Radio Overload

In the mid-to-late 1970s, CB radio was the first "social media." As usage exploded from thousands to hundreds of thousands of operators, the airwaves became a literal battlefield.

The "Walk Over": One of the most common "fights" on the air was when a user with a more powerful signal would "walk on" or override another user's transmission.

The Expansion: The congestion was so severe that the FCC had to expand the available channels from 23 to 40 to prevent constant signal collisions.
